Envision yourself in a leadership role that advances your employees’ operational discipline behaviours and ensures they are performing quality maintenance and repair work on the rotating equipment at our Edmonton refinery. In this role, you will ensure all maintenance work for our millwrights and machinists is planned and scheduled as well as performed in a safe, efficient, and consistent manner. You will be responsible for working the daily schedule, communicating progress and planning/executing schedule breakers.
